Latest Patents

Hentschel's latest patents include a process for the production of cyanuric chloride moldings. This process highlights the advantages of moldings over powders, particularly in ease of handling. The moldings are created through the droplet or strip application of molten cyanuric chloride onto a surface, where the latent heat of fusion is dissipated by cooling the surface or using a cooling gas. Another significant patent involves the preparation of D,L-methionine or its salts. This process involves a reaction of specific components, including 3-methylmercaptopropionaldhyde and hydrogen cyanide, to produce methionine or its salts through a carefully controlled reaction sequence.
